Echavarria Wins as Lowry Stumbles at Cognizant Classic

Shane Lowry lost a three-shot lead with two double-bogeys on the 16th and 17th to hand Nico Echavarria the title in the final round of the Cognizant Classic in Florida. Lowry, the joint-overnight leader following a bogey-free 63 on Saturday, was in a commanding position after making four birdies and an eagle at the 10th

Mourinho: Prestianni’s Benfica Career Over If Found Guilty

Jose Mourinho says Gianluca Prestianni will no longer play for Benfica if he is found guilty of racially abusing Vinicius Junior. F1 2026: New rules era kicks off in Melbourne

Formula 1's new era of regulations finally gets under way for real in Melbourne from Friday as the Australian Grand Prix opens a 24-race season in which no one yet seems quite sure what to expect.
